本期分享的是R语言柱状图的绘制模板。
先来看一下成品效果:
特别提示:本期内容『数据+代码』已上传资源群中,加群的朋友请自行下载。有需要的朋友可以在公众号后台回复关键词【全家桶】查看加群方式。
1. 数据准备
此部分主要是读取原始数据,并进行绘图前的预处理。
# 加载库
library(readxl)
library(tidyr)
library(ggplot2)
# 修改工作路径
# setwd("D:/R")
# 读取数据
data <- read_excel("data_bar.xlsx")
# 将数据转换为数据框格式
data <- as.data.frame(data)
# 将数据转换为长格式
data_long <- data %>%
pivot_longer(cols = -X, names_to = "series", values_to = "value")